REALTORS Discuss Issues on Capitol Hill

CapitolLast week, nearly 10,000 REALTORS converged in Washington DC for the annual National Association of REALTORS Mid-Year Legislative Meetings and Trade Expo. As always a major component of the meetings was the interaction between REALTORS and their respective Congressmen and Senators.

Professionalism Tip: Use the REALTOR Name With Pride

REALTOR PinThe term REALTOR and the block R logo are registered trademarks of the National Association of REALTORS. The REALTOR name and trademark signify to the consumer that you have pledged yourself to a level of professionalism over and above license law and other regulations. Public awareness campaigns have increased awareness among consumers of the differences and value of using a REALTOR.

It is important that members use the term and marks correctly. The preferred method for the word REALTOR is all capital letters with the superscripted registered trademark symbol. In some mediums, such as this newsletter, the registered trademark is not used because it will not display properly, or is not available. In that case, all capital letters, without the symbol, is acceptable. Realtor without all capital letters is acceptable WITH the registration symbol.

The word REALTOR describes your membership in the REALTOR Association. Only members may use the term. Members may use the term adjacent to - separated by punctuation - and not as part of their name or with any descriptive words or phrases. To ensure proper use and display of REALTOR and the block R logo in all print and electronic mediums, access the complete Membership Marks Manual here.

The term REALTOR-Associate is not appropriate for Suburban West REALTORS Association members. The Board of Directors voted almost 20 years ago to become an all REALTOR board. Therefore the use of REALTOR-Associate to distinguish between broker and salesperson/associate broker licensees is not necessary.

Last, but certainly least, REALTOR is a two syllable word. REAL-tor not REAL-a-tor.

Exercise Caution When Posting Real Estate Info on Non-MLS Electronic Sites

We have become aware that certain electronic posting of real estate information on electronic sites other than MLS locations have been subject to unauthorized use. All Members are urged to exercise caution when selecting electronic mediums other than MLS sites to market your listings. The options available in the electronic market place offer many and varied strategic opportunities to expose listings to the widest audience possible. However, we must be vigilant and remain protective of our clients' data to ensure that the integrity of any listing or published information is not subject to compromise.

Members are advised to confirm that any Non-MLS electronic medium selected for the dissemination of information is secure and reliable. Be certain that editing and tampering controls are in place to avoid manipulation and unauthorized use. In every instance it is necessary that precautions be taken to insure that any information presented for publication or posting is not subject to editing, tampering, unauthorized use or appropriation by third parties.
